- What does FADLX invest in?
- This fund dedicates at least 80% of its capital, including any leveraged funds, to fixed income investments. Its central objective is to deliver overall returns while keeping market fluctuations to a minimum, primarily by allocating capital to high-quality, short-duration debt securities. The portfolio features a diverse range of taxable fixed income instruments. The fund's manager actively oversees the duration of its holdings, selecting securities that are, on average, set to mature in under five years.
